The Tympanic Membrane: An Overview:
The tympanic membrane is a thin, translucent layer that separates the outer ear from the middle ear. It plays a crucial role in transmitting sound vibrations from the external environment to the middle ear, where they are further amplified and transmitted to the inner ear. The tympanic membrane also serves as a protective barrier, preventing foreign objects, bacteria, and viruses from entering the middle ear.
Impact of Otitis Media on the Tympanic Membrane:
Otitis media can have various effects on the tympanic membrane. In cases of acute otitis media, the infection causes inflammation and swelling of the middle ear. This can exert pressure on the tympanic membrane, leading to pain, discomfort, and a feeling of fullness in the affected ear. In some instances, the infection can cause the tympanic membrane to become red, bulging, or even perforated.
Diagnosis: Visualizing the Tympanic Membrane:
To diagnose otitis media and assess the condition of the tympanic membrane, a healthcare professional will use an otoscope. This handheld instrument allows visualization of the eardrum. In cases of otitis media, the tympanic membrane may appear red, swollen, and inflamed. The presence of fluid behind the eardrum may also be observed, indicating the accumulation of fluid in the middle ear.
Treatment and the Tympanic Membrane:
Effective treatment of otitis media aims to alleviate symptoms, eradicate the infection, and promote healing of the tympanic membrane. Antibiotics may be prescribed to combat bacterial infections and reduce inflammation. Pain relief measures, such as over-the-counter pain relievers or warm compresses, can help alleviate discomfort associated with the infection. It is important to follow the prescribed treatment plan to ensure complete resolution of the infection and prevent complications that may affect the tympanic membrane.
Complications and the Tympanic Membrane:
In some cases, otitis media can lead to complications that directly affect the tympanic membrane. These complications may include tympanic membrane perforation, where the eardrum develops a hole or tear. Tympanosclerosis, the formation of scar tissue on the tympanic membrane, may also occur. These complications can impact hearing and require specialized treatment, including possible surgical intervention.
Recovery and the Tympanic Membrane:
With appropriate treatment and management, the tympanic membrane can heal and regain its normal function. The resolution of otitis media typically leads to the gradual improvement of symptoms and the restoration of normal hearing. However, it is important to attend follow-up appointments to ensure proper healing of the tympanic membrane and monitor for any potential complications.
